Bouncewell environments. Plugin authors get three tiers: sandbox (synthetic bounce events only, reset nightly), staging (mirrors production classifiers, throttled throughput), and production (invite-only, signed plugin builds required). Webhooks in sandbox may fire duplicates; handle idempotently. Classifier versions can differ between tiers — always check the version header. Each environment exposes the same settings surface; the staging tier currently runs with these values:

service settings:
ralael:
  pin: 7453
  tenant: zorath
  seal: seal_087806e4
  metrics_host: metrics.ralael.paliqworks.example
  standby_team: fraath
  escalation: praok-istiel
  nonce: 10e083

## Wiki roles, quickly

Our Fernwick wiki has three roles: reader, editor, and steward. New hires start as readers; your team lead bumps you to editor after your first week. Stewards can restructure spaces and manage permissions — don't request that unless you actually need it. The full role matrix and request process are spelled out on this page.

wiki page, baguf-kahap: https://confluence.tolvaqsys.internal/browse/display/projects/8d5f528f

Step 4: Slim the Quartzmule worker image

Swap the base layer to our minimal runtime and drop the build toolchain — that alone shaves about 400MB. Rebuild, retag, and push to the Ferndale registry as usual. Before you roll it out, smoke-test the trimmed image against staging; it sometimes loses CA certs, which breaks DB auth. For that test, point the container at this connection string.

database URL for bahop-yagep: mssql://sildor_svc:35ha7jz@db-fb6d.nelvrodyn.example:5432/casath

Subject: Handover — Chronoclass release duties

Hi Verena,

Handing over the Chronoclass timetable solver releases starting Monday. The solver ships monthly; the constraint engine and the UI bundle are versioned together, so never tag one without the other. Regression suites run nightly on the Bellhaven cluster — check the soak results before cutting anything. Open items: the room-capacity heuristic fix is merged but unreleased, and district Oakmere wants it by term start. Release artifacts must be signed with the key below.

deploy key for baweg-bajeg: bky9_DYLNv2wGq